Madam Speaker, I thank the gentlewoman for yielding me the time. Madam Speaker, this shutdown has been brutal on working people across the country. Many of them are my constituents, and I came down here to let their voices be heard. Back home, a Border Patrol agent from my district said about all of us here in the House, in the White House, in the Senate: ``I blame all of you for the financial and emotional damage you are causing to the very people tasked with protecting your Nation and your homeland, but ultimately, this falls on the White House.'' Suzette from my district, her husband is an essential Federal employee working without pay. She asked me, ``to bring sensibility to this senseless power struggle that is currently going on. The Democrats,'' she says--and she is a Democrat, by the way--``need to back down from their `must punish Trump and deny him everything' stance and the Republicans need to get some control over the ill-equipped man who is running our country.'' Another Federal employee from Milford, Maine, tells me: ``I am very concerned with the furlough, lack of negotiations, and lack of pay. I do not know who is right or wrong. I just want to get back to work, complete my job, and receive my pay.'' We owe these people a solution that gets them back to work and gets them paid.
